Long-range activation of Sox9 in Odd Sex (Ods) mice.
Human molecular genetics - 15 Jun 2004
Qin Yangjun, Kong Ling-kun, Poirier Christophe, Truong Cavatina, Overbeek Paul A, Bishop Colin E
Abstract excerpt
The Odd Sex mouse mutation arose in a transgenic line of mice carrying a tyrosinase minigene driven by the dopachrome tautomerase (Dct) promoter region. The minigene integrated 0.98 Mb upstream of Sox9 and was accompanied by a deletion of 134 kb. This mutation causes female to male sex reversal in XX Ods/+ mice, and a characteristic eye phenotype of microphthalmia with cataracts in all mice carrying the...
